Discover a mix of history, architecture and social bathing culture in Budapest, one of the best wellness destinations in Europe.
Bathe in centuries-old healing waters in this unique city, which sits on naturally-heated thermal springs.
One of Europe’s most stunning and underrated cities, Budapest is the capital of Hungary, split by the Danube River into two parts: Buda, the hilly, historic side, and and Pest, its flatter and more urbanized counterpart. They're connected by several bridges, the most famous being the Chain Bridge.

Grand Budapest city tour with Parliament visit
Start at Chain Bridge, cross Margaret Bridge to Buda, and explore the Castle District, including Matthias Church and Fishermen’s Bastion. Continue to Gellért Hill for panoramic views, then cross to Pest to see Central Market Hall, the Great Synagogue, and City Park. Pass the thermal spa, zoo, and amusement park before stopping at Heroes’ Square. Travel along Andrássy Avenue past the Opera House and St. Stephen’s Basilica, then visit the Parliament building. End in the city center with insights into 1,000 years of Hungarian history.

Full-day entrance tickets to Rudas Thermal Bath (All-in ticket with locker)
Relax beneath a 450-year-old Turkish dome, with a rooftop pool offering stunning Danube views. Your daytime ticket includes access to historic bath pools, swimming pool, wellness area, saunas, rooftop pool and a locker

Danube Bend full-day tour
Explore the Danube Bend with stops in Esztergom, Visegrád, and Szentendre. Visit Hungary’s largest cathedral in Esztergom, enjoy panoramic views from Visegrád’s hilltop fortress and stop for lunch ($), and wander Szentendre’s charming baroque streets, known as the Artists' Village or the Painters' Town. After the guided tour visit some museums, like the famous Margit Kovács Ceramic Museum or the Confectionery Museum with marzipan figures.
